数据包捕获程序流程图
2016-12-22 16:23:46 0 举报
数据包捕获程序流程图是一种用于描述网络数据包捕获过程的图形化表示。它通常包括以下几个步骤:首先,程序会设置一个过滤器,以便只捕获与特定条件匹配的数据包;然后,程序会启动一个循环,不断地从网络接口中读取数据包;接着,程序会对每个数据包进行检查,看它是否满足过滤器中的条件;如果满足,程序会将该数据包存储起来,以供后续分析;最后,当捕获到足够数量的数据包或者达到预设的时间限制时,程序会停止捕获并结束运行。整个过程通过流程图清晰地展示了各个步骤之间的逻辑关系和执行顺序。
作者其他创作
大纲/内容
Y
N
捕获完成所有的cnt个数据包
结束
调用函数Pcap_loop()
打印错误信息
调用函数callback()
调用函数Pcap_close()
调用函数Pcap_compile()
cnt0
返回值为-1
开始
返回值0
调用函数Pcap_setfilter()
调用函数Pcap_open_live()
调用函数Pcap_lookupnet()
调用函数Pcap_geten()显示错误信息
返回值为null
打印错误消息
0 条评论
下一页